SB 3410 Mississippi Senate · 2026 Regular Session

City of Brandon and West Rankin Utility Authority; authorize to enter agreements w/data center for water & wastewater infrastructure.

This bill authorizes the City of Brandon and the West Rankin Utility Authority to enter into agreements with developers or operators of data centers to build and maintain water and wastewater infrastructure needed for the facilities. Under the agreement, the data center companies would pay for the infrastructure costs from their own funds as construction progresses, allowing the city and authority to provide reclaimed water for cooling and handle wastewater treatment. The contracts can last up to 30 years with renewal options and may include provisions for assigning agreements to new owners, guaranteeing water and wastewater capacity, and setting rates for services.
